The International Organization for Standardization (ISO) has introduced ISO 34550, a standard dedicated to the profiling of fluoroquinolones in confectionery powders. This service focuses on detecting and quantifying fluoroquinolones, which are critical veterinary drugs used to treat bacterial infections in livestock. The presence of these residues can pose significant risks if consumed by humans or other animals.

The testing process involves several stages, starting with the collection of samples from various batches of confectionery powders. Once collected, the samples undergo a series of preparatory steps which include drying, grinding to fine particles, and extraction using appropriate solvents. The extracted compounds are then analyzed using advanced chromatographic techniques such as High-Performance Liquid Chromatography (HPLC) coupled with Mass Spectrometry (MS).

Why It Matters

The detection and quantification of fluoroquinolones in confectionery powders is essential for maintaining food safety standards. These veterinary drugs, when improperly used or not fully cleared from animal products before processing into human consumables like candy, can lead to adverse health effects if consumed by humans.

  1. Health Risks: Fluoroquinolones are potent antibiotics that may cause severe side effects such as tendon damage and cardiovascular issues in individuals who consume contaminated food items. Therefore, strict controls on their presence in our diet are necessary.

  2. Regulatory Compliance: Governments around the world enforce strict regulations regarding the maximum allowable levels of fluoroquinolones allowed in various types of food products. Adherence to these limits helps maintain trust between producers and consumers while ensuring legal compliance.
